Abstract
Quasiparticle states around a nonmagnetic impurity in inhomogeneous superconducting states observed in high-Tc cuprates are studied using a two-dimensional t-J type model. The spatial dependences of the superconducting order parameters are determined within the Bogoliubov-de Gennes theory based on the Gutzwiller approximation. We show that a peak structure is found in the local density of states around the impurity in the large gap regions of the inhomogeneous superconducting states, which has not been experimentally observed yet. Our results suggest that a competing order is realized in the large gap regions in high-Tc cuprates.
